Ferry Corsten
Ferry Corsten is a popular dutch trance producer, Dj and remixer, and he was one of the pioneers in the genre. He was born on 4 December 1973 in Rotterdam, Netherlands.
He started to work as a musician in 1991. In the beginning he produced underground hardcore Gabba tracks, but after that he started to work on a clubhouse and trance music. In 1999 he produced the "Out of the blue", a melodic and catchy tune that became a hit on all dance floors world over. His growing popularity in the late '90s brought to cooperation with many famous trance Djs and musicians like Dj Tiesto ("Gouryella", "Kamaya Painters"), Vincent de Moor ("Veracocha"), Robert Smit ("Starparty"). In 1999 Ferry has been elected as "Producer of the Year" at the Ericsson Muzik Award in London. In 2000 he was awarded "Best Remix" for "Barber's Adagio For Strings" (William Orbit) at the Dancestar 2000 awards.
In 1997 Ferry and Robert Smit established famous Tsunami dance label together with the German dance company Purple Eye Entertainment. Ferry also participated in compiling and mixing the Trance Nation trance series together with Ministry of Sound, which has sold over a million copies worldwide.
Aliases: A Jolly Good Fellow, "Albion", Bypass, Dance Therapy, Digital Control, Eon, Exiter, Ferr, Firmly Underground, Free Inside, Funk Einsatz, Kinky Toys, Moonman, Party Cruiser, Pulp Victim, Raya Shaku, Sidewinder, "System F".
